Representative Gilbert Ray Cisneros, Jr. (D-California) recently sold shares of Conagra Brands (NYSE:CAG). In a filing disclosed on October 10th, the Representative disclosed that they had sold between $1,001 and $15,000 in Conagra Brands stock on September 5th. The trade occurred in the Representative's "150 MAIN STREET TRUST > BANK OF AMERICA" account.

Conagra Brands Stock Performance
Shares of NYSE:CAG traded up $0.33 on Tuesday, reaching $18.52. The company's stock had a trading volume of 16,157,424 shares, compared to its average volume of 8,597,558. Conagra Brands has a 52-week low of $17.89 and a 52-week high of $30.47. The stock has a market capitalization of $8.86 billion, a P/E ratio of 10.52, a PEG ratio of 1.76 and a beta of 0.03. The stock's 50-day moving average is $18.95 and its two-hundred day moving average is $21.23.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.81, a current ratio of 1.06 and a quick ratio of 0.44.
Conagra Brands (NYSE:CAG -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, October 1st. The company reported $0.39 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$0.33 by $0.06. Conagra Brands had a return on equity of 11.72% and a net margin of 7.42%.The firm had revenue of $2.63 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$2.62 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$0.53 earnings per share. The business's revenue was down 5.8% on a year-over-year basis. Conagra Brands has set its FY 2026 guidance at 1.700-1.85 E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ts forecast that Conagra Brands will post 2.35 EPS for the current year.
Conagra Brands Dividend Announcement
The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Wednesday, November 26th. Shareholders of record on Thursday, October 30th will be paid a $0.35 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, October 30th. This represents a $1.40 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 7.6%. Conagra Brands's payout ratio is currently 79.55%.

About Representative Cisneros
Gil Cisneros (Democratic Party) is a member of the U.S. House, representing California's 31st Congressional District. He assumed office on January 3, 2025. His current term ends on January 3, 2027.
Cisneros (Democratic Party) is running for re-election to the U.S. House to represent California's 31st Congressional District. He declared candidacy for the 2026 election.
Gil Cisneros served in the U.S. Navy as a supply officer from 1994 to 2004. Cisneros earned a bachelor's degree in political science from George Washington University in 1994, a master's in business administration from Regis University in 2002, and a master's degree in urban education policy from Brown University in 2015. His career experience includes working as a logistics manager for Frito-Lay. In 2010, Cisneros won the lottery and became involved in activism and philanthropy, founding a scholarship program for local high school students. In 2021, President Joe Biden (D) appointed Cisneros as under secretary of defense for personnel and readiness.

Conagra Brands,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a consumer packaged goods food company primarily in the United States. The company operates through Grocery & Snacks, Refrigerated & Frozen, International, and Foodservice segments. The Grocery & Snacks segment primarily offers shelf stable food products through various retail channels.
